Jesper Bratt tallied three points for the Devils Thursday night, scoring one goal and adding two assists in a 3-2 win over the Oilers.
Fantasy Impact:
Bratt is in the midst of an inconsistent stretch in the offensive zone, tallying points in five of his last 10 games (two goals, 10 assists) for the Devils. The winger has offered fantasy managers one of the more stable offensive options as part of an inconsistent New Jersey lineup, carrying a 1.13 point per game average (19 goals, 57 assists) in 67 games so far this season.
